Abstract
The present invention relates to a kind of processing methods of stainless steel carbon steel pipe, including scale is sawed-off, saw kerf processing, bent tube technique, welding procedure, surface treatment, it is characterised in that: the bent tube technique includes punching technique and mold production process.For the present invention since the material of use is stainless steel carbon steel pipe, the stainless steel on surface is very thin, thus relative to pure stainless steel tube, plating carbon steel tubing for, it is at low cost;Again the problem of non-environmental-pollution;Used technique is special, will not generate fold in knee, appearance is beautiful.

Specific embodiment
Technical solution of the present invention is specifically described below: process flow: scale is sawed-off-and saw kerf processing-is curved
Pipe-welding-surface treatment.
It is sawed-off by required size with impulse- free robustness cutting machine by stainless steel carbon steel pipe tubing;It is polished with sander, or
With mechanical treatments such as lathes;Semi-automatic single head bending machine is used to be bent with punching technique and mold production process to tubing;
It is welded using high nickel bare welding filter metal, it can make the molecular structure of carbon steel tubing and chemical component change to the base with stainless steel
This is identical, achievees the purpose that surface aesthetic, is not easy to get rusty;Surface polishing is carried out using polishing machine.
Punching technique therein: according to the outer diameter, thickness, burr of multiple tube, there are situations, calculate the suitable of core pearl
Use size;According to elements such as the bending angle of multiple tube to be curved, bending radius, after the connection chip size and the connection that calculate core pearl
Core bead string be deep into the size of crooked position;According to the pulling force of bend pipe, frictional force etc., the connection that can bear the strength is calculated
The size of the connection sheet of core pearl.
Mold production process therein: it according to elements such as the size of multiple tube to be curved, bending angle, bending radius, uses
Plane, mill, milling machine process the suitable curved mould of master with precision R;Closely matched with the curved mould of master with before precision R,
Clamping afterwards.Clamping is made of iron before two pieces, is then made of phosphor bronze material close to one piece of the curved mould of master in clamping.
